The Art of Enhancing Your Landscape
When considering improving your home’s outdoor environment, one might ask, “What is hardscaping?” It’s an essential aspect that can transform the appearance and usability of any yard or garden. Unlike soft landscaping, which involves planting and nurturing living elements like flowers and grass, hardscape focuses on inanimate components such as bricks, stones, and concrete.
Elements That Define Hardscaping
The term hardscaping encompasses various non-living elements used to design a well-structured landscape. These elements provide structure, durability, and functionality to an outdoor space. Common examples include patios, walkways, driveways, retaining walls, and water features like fountains or ponds. Including these in your designs can result in stunning landscapes tailored to personal tastes.
Why It Is Important
The role of hardscape elements is vital for creating balance and contrast within a yard. By incorporating these features into your exterior designs, you can achieve unique aesthetics while enhancing functional use. These elements provide not only visual appeal but also practical solutions, such as erosion control and improved drainage.
Planning Your Next Hardscape Project
Before embarking on a new landscaping venture, it’s crucial to understand the concept of hard landscape features, as this knowledge helps in making informed decisions. Proper planning allows you to select suitable materials and layouts that fit your lifestyle needs while complementing existing natural elements.
- Identify key areas that require enhancement or functional improvement
- Select materials suitable for specific functions and climate conditions
- Consider maintenance requirements and long-term durability
- Balance between soft and hard elements for improved harmony
How to Choose The Right Materials
Once you’ve decided on the type of hardscape project you want to undertake, selecting the right materials is the next step. Variety abounds when it comes to choices—natural stone for classic elegance, concrete pavers for modern touches, or brick for rustic charm. Cost, availability, and local weather must factor into this decision-making process as they influence both effectiveness and longevity.
